When it comes to choosing the best laptops for eLearning professionals in India, there are several factors that should be taken into consideration. In this blog, we will discuss the criteria used for selecting the top 10 laptops for eLearning professionals in India.



What are best laptops for eLearning professionals in India?


  • Performance: eLearning professionals require laptops that can handle intensive workloads, such as video editing, graphic design, and running multiple applications simultaneously. Therefore, laptops with powerful processors and ample RAM are essential.

  • Display: A laptop with a high-resolution display and good color accuracy is important for eLearning professionals who spend a lot of time working on visuals. A larger screen size can also enhance the viewing experience.

  • Portability: eLearning professionals often work from different locations, and a laptop that is lightweight and easy to carry is crucial. A laptop with a slim and sleek design can make it more convenient to carry around.

  • Battery life: eLearning professionals need a laptop that can last for an extended period without having to plug it in. A laptop with a long battery life can allow eLearning professionals to work uninterrupted without worrying about running out of power.

  • Connectivity: eLearning professionals require a laptop with a reliable internet connection and multiple ports to connect to external devices such as monitors, hard drives, and other peripherals.

  • Price: A laptop that offers good value for money is important for eLearning professionals who may be on a tight budget. While there are several high-end laptops with impressive features, there are also more affordable options that provide excellent performance and reliability.

1. The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020)


The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is a powerful laptop that offers excellent performance, portability, and battery life. This laptop is designed for users who require a lightweight and portable device that can handle demanding tasks such as video editing, programming, and graphic design.


Performance: The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is powered by Apple's latest M1 chip, which offers exceptional performance and speed. The M1 chip has eight cores, four high-performance cores, and four high-efficiency cores, providing a perfect balance between power and battery life. The laptop also comes with up to 16GB of RAM and up to 2TB of SSD storage, making it capable of handling intensive workloads with ease.

Portability: The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is one of the most portable laptops available in the market today. It weighs just 2.8 pounds and has a slim and lightweight design, making it easy to carry around. The laptop's 13.3-inch display is bright and crisp, providing an immersive viewing experience while maintaining portability.

Battery life: One of the most impressive features of the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is its battery life. The laptop can last up to 18 hours on a single charge, making it one of the longest-lasting laptops in its class. This feature is especially important for eLearning professionals who require a device that can last throughout the day.

Price: The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is available in India starting from around Rs. 92,900, which makes it one of the more expensive laptops in its category. However, it is an investment that is well worth the price, given its impressive performance and features.

Pros:

  • Powerful M1 chip provides exceptional performance and speed

  • Lightweight and portable design

  • Impressive battery life of up to 18 hours

  • Bright and crisp display

  • Fast SSD storage


Cons:

  • Limited port selection with only two Thunderbolt 3 ports

  • No option for a dedicated graphics card

  • Expensive compared to other laptops in its category


The Apple MacBook Air (M1, 2020) is an excellent choice for eLearning professionals who require a powerful, portable, and long-lasting laptop. While it may be more expensive than other laptops in its category, it provides exceptional value for the price, making it a worthwhile investment.



2.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9


The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is a high-end laptop designed for professionals who require a lightweight and portable device that delivers powerful performance. This laptop offers exceptional performance, portability, and battery life, making it an excellent choice for eLearning professionals.





Performance: The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is equipped with a 11th Gen Intel Core processor, providing fast and efficient performance. It also has up to 16GB of RAM and up to 1TB of SSD storage, allowing users to easily run multiple applications and handle intensive workloads. The laptop also comes with an integrated Intel Iris Xe graphics card, which delivers excellent graphics performance.

Portability: The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is one of the lightest and most portable laptops available in the market. It weighs just 2.49 pounds and has a slim and sleek design, making it easy to carry around. The laptop's 14-inch display is also slim and lightweight, providing an immersive viewing experience without compromising portability.

Battery life: One of the most impressive features of the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is its battery life. The laptop can last up to 19.5 hours on a single charge, making it one of the longest-lasting laptops in its class. This feature is especially important for eLearning professionals who require a device that can last throughout the day.

Price: The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is available in India starting from around Rs. 1,35,990, which makes it a more expensive laptop. However, it is an investment that is well worth the price, given its impressive performance and features.

Pros:

  • Fast and efficient 11th Gen Intel Core processor

  • Lightweight and portable design

  • Impressive battery life of up to 19.5 hours

  • High-quality display

  • Fast SSD storage

Cons:

  • Expensive compared to other laptops in its category

  • Limited port selection with only two Thunderbolt 4 ports

  • No option for a dedicated graphics card


The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 9 is an excellent choice for eLearning professionals who require a high-performance, lightweight, and long-lasting laptop. While it may be more expensive than other laptops in its category, it provides exceptional value for the price, making it a worthwhile investment. The laptop's impressive battery life and fast performance make it a great choice for professionals who are always on the go.



3. Dell XPS 13


The Dell XPS 13 is a popular laptop that has become a go-to device for many professionals, including eLearning professionals. This laptop is known for its powerful performance, sleek design, and impressive features.





Performance: The Dell XPS 13 is equipped with the latest 11th Gen Intel Core processors, providing fast and efficient performance. It also comes with up to 16GB of RAM and up to 1TB of SSD storage, allowing users to easily run multiple applications and handle intensive workloads. The laptop also comes with an integrated Intel Iris Xe graphics card, which delivers excellent graphics performance.

Portability: The Dell XPS 13 is one of the thinnest and lightest laptops in the market. It weighs just 2.64 pounds and has a slim and sleek design, making it easy to carry around. The laptop's 13.4-inch display is also slim and lightweight, providing an immersive viewing experience without compromising portability.

Battery life: The Dell XPS 13 offers an impressive battery life of up to 14 hours, making it a reliable choice for eLearning professionals who require a device that can last throughout the day. The laptop also comes with fast charging capabilities, allowing users to charge the device quickly and efficiently.

Price: The Dell XPS 13 is available in India starting from around Rs. 1,41,000, making it a more expensive laptop. However, its impressive performance, features, and design make it worth the investment.

Pros:

  • Fast and efficient 11th Gen Intel Core processor

  • Sleek and lightweight design

  • Impressive battery life of up to 14 hours

  • High-quality display with slim bezels

  • Fast SSD storage

  • Comfortable keyboard and touchpad

Cons:

  • Expensive compared to other laptops in its category

  • Limited port selection with only two Thunderbolt 4 ports

  • No option for a dedicated graphics card

  • Webcam placement is awkward


The Dell XPS 13 is an excellent choice for eLearning professionals who require a high-performance, sleek, and lightweight laptop. The laptop's fast performance, impressive battery life, and high-quality display make it an ideal device for professionals who are always on the go. While it may be more expensive than other laptops in its category, the Dell XPS 13 provides exceptional value for the price and is a worthwhile investment for anyone who requires a reliable and powerful device.
